Sunbelt Rentals announced it is investing $8 million to expand its Fort Mill headquarters in York County, SC.

The company has more than 550 locations in North America, making it one of the nation’s largest equipment rental suppliers. The company supplies general construction equipment; industrial tools; scaffolding; remediation and restoration equipment; heating, ventilating and air conditioning (HVAC equipment); pumps and power generation equipment.

In Fort Mill, SC, the company is located at 2341 Deerfield Drive.

The decision came just a day after the York County Council rejected a temporary freeze on residential growth in booming Fort Mill Township. Many in the business community, and York County Council chairman Britt Blackwell, have said a freeze would create a “negative business climate image” for York County.

“We are thrilled to have one of the largest equipment rental companies in North America expand their operations here in York County,” Blackwell said in a statement. “Sunbelt Rentals’ decision to continue to invest in our county makes us proud. We are excited about the significant job opportunities this announcement will provide for our community.”

Brendan Horgan, Sunbelt CEO, said in a statement, “We are thrilled to continue our investment in the county and state of South Carolina with our expansion project and very much appreciate all the support we have received.”

Gov. Nikki Haley lauded the decision Sunbelt made to choose South Carolina.

“It’s always exciting when a company like Sunbelt Rentals can choose to invest and expand anywhere in the country and they decide to do it right here in South Carolina,” Haley said in a written release. “The fact that Sunbelt has decided to invest more than $8 million in York County is a huge win for the people of our state and is a real reason to celebrate across South Carolina.”
